Munroe provided an update on the Creative City Network of Canada 2018 Awards of Excellence program, which launched on March 8, 2018; the nomination period closes on April 16, The CCNC Awards Program is designed to acknowledge visionary leadership and excellence in best practice in local cultural policy, planning, and program delivery. There are four award categories: Award of Excellence Cultural Planning; Award of Excellence Public Art; Award of Excellence Cultural Events; and Cultural Leadership Award. The awards are open to CCNC Class A voting (municipal) members in good standing; there is no nomination fee. The Award of Excellence Public Art recognizes a Canadian municipality that demonstrated visionary leadership by supporting an excellent program and process that led to a successful public art project or program.
